It is with deep sadness that we announce the passing of Herbert Yow Wai Dong on November 26th, 2024. He is survived by his wife of 59 years, Malinda, and their two daughters, Nonalee (Robert) and Heather Chi Ping. He is also survived by his sisters Dorothy, Rosabelle (Peter), Ida (Jim), and Dora, as well as his brothers Henry (June), Jase (Dayanna), Jack (Sandy), and Willard. Herbert was a proud and devoted grandfather to his beautiful grandchildren, Quinten, Chloé, Vivian, and Sophia.
He was predeceased by his siblings: Yau Tak, Anita, Doreen, Naida, Betty, Raymond, and Allan.
Born in Metchosin, BC, in 1934, he graduated from Victoria High School. Herb was a long time entrepreneur and developer who greatly contributed to the growth and prosperity of the Southern Vancouver Island community. Herb travelled widely in Asia and Europe, went to many concerts, and loved to spend time with his large network of friends and relatives. His legacy of hard work, kindness, and generosity will be remembered by all who knew him.
